A Corfu boat trip with a skipper costs around $226 for a group of up to six people and lasts about an hour. It’s the perfect way to see some of Corfu’s most breathtaking scenery without the hassle of boat ownership. Your skipper will take you past dramatic rock formations, into the famous Caves of Canal D’amour, and to the stunning Cape Drastis where you can take a refreshing swim.

How the Itinerary Unfolds

The trip begins with a quick safety briefing and the provision of safety equipment — crucial for peace of mind. Once underway, your skipper will navigate along the coast, pointing out interesting formations and caves. As you pass yachts and beaches, you get a sense of Corfu’s luxurious and natural charms.

The Caves of Canal D’amour are a highlight, famous for their mysterious, cavernous beauty. The name means “Love Canal,” and many think the caves are romantic spots, especially since the surrounding area is filled with charming coves. You might choose to anchor briefly here, giving you the chance to explore the caves from the water or simply enjoy the scenery.

Next, the boat cruises toward Cape Drastis, where the clear waters invite you to jump in for a swim. Bring your own snacks or picnic, or simply relax on the boat’s deck — the peace and quiet are perfect for unwinding.

How long is the boat trip?
The trip lasts around 1 hour, but check availability for specific starting times when booking.

Is the trip suitable for children or first-time boaters?
Yes, the safety briefing and safety gear included ensure that even those new to boating can enjoy the experience comfortably.

What sights will I see?
You’ll see striking rock formations, the caves of Canal D’amour, and Cape Drastis, along with the chance to spot dolphins and sea turtles.

Can I bring my own food or picnic?
Absolutely — you’re encouraged to bring your own picnic to enjoy during the trip.

Is this a private tour?
Yes, it’s designed for a private group of up to six people, providing a personalized experience.

What should I wear or bring?
Bring swimwear, sunscreen, and your camera. The boat is open, so dress comfortably for the weather and bring any personal items safely on board.
